Rayon shrinks under dryer heat because its semi-synthetic filament fibers seize when moisture leaves too rapidly. Restoring the original silhouette requires targeted fiber lubrication, not aggressive brute force.
Yes — soak the shrunken rayon shirt in lukewarm water mixed with two tablespoons of hair conditioner for 30 minutes, gently stretch the fabric along its grainline back to its original dimensions, and lay it flat to dry.

Rayon is constructed from regenerated cellulose derived from wood pulp. When submerged in water, hydrogen bonds holding the cellulose chains together temporarily release, allowing the yarns to absorb liquid and swell. Without Cellulose Relaxation, the sudden application of hot dryer air violently strips this moisture, causing the polymer chains to lock against each other in a severely contracted state. With conditioning surfactants introduced during rehydration, the chemical coating acts as a molecular buffer, allowing fibers to glide back to their original configuration under gentle tension.

Statement resort wear often utilizes a lightweight plain-weave or high-twist crepe rayon. When high dryer heat contacts plain-weave filament fibers, contraction occurs unevenly between the tightly spun warp threads and looser weft fill yarns. This directional shrinkage causes the graphic art to puck across seam lines. Applying controlled lateral tension while the garment rests flat restores uniform thread count distribution across every square inch.

Cellulose Relaxation is the process of using water-soluble conditioning agents to lubricate contracted wood pulp fibers so they can slide back to their original length. Soaking the fabric at 30°C softens the internal fiber friction, allowing manual tension to restore the garment's dimensions.
Hair conditioner contains cationic surfactants that coat and smooth individual cellulose filaments, drastically reducing friction between interlocking yarns. Laundry detergents contain anionic surfactants designed to strip oils, which tightens contracted fibers rather than allowing them to glide apart.
Not reliably. While high steam introduces moisture and heat, it does not provide the uniform chemical lubrication required to safely slide seized fibers without risking thermal damage to graphic dyes.
After a 30-minute conditioner soak, gently pinch a corner of the hem and pull slightly. If the fabric yields with elastic smoothness rather than feeling taut and rigid, the fibers are ready for full blocking.
